Listed at Jamaica Level, Bermondsey in 1861 & earlier; by 1869 Jamaica Level is part of Blue Anchor Road

The following entries are in this format:

Year/Publican or other Resident/Relationship to Head and or Occupation/Age/Where Born/Source.

1856/Hy Huggins/../../../Post Office Directory ****

Prior to 1861, Eliza is at the Fountain, City Road

1861/Eliza Thomas/Licensed Victualler, Widow/43/St Lukes, Middlesex/Census ****
1861/Horace Thomas/Son, Confectioner/17/St Leonards Shoreditch/Census
1861/John Thomas/Grand Father, Baker, Widow/76/Netherbury, Dorset/Census
1861/Victoria E Hack/Barmaid/24/Hollington, Hastings/Census
1861/John Hackett/Waiter/19/Bermondsey/Census

1869/George Mars/../../../Post Office Directory ****

1881/William Hammett/Licensed Victualler/41/Bow, Devon/Census ****
1881/Annie Hammett/Wife/35/Plymouth, Devon/Census
1881/Wm Hy Hammett/Son/14/St Pancras, Middlesex/Census
1881/Albert Ed Hammett/Son/11/St Pancras, Middlesex/Census
1881/Sarah Alford/Mother In Law, Widow, Formerly Farmers Wife/76/Buckland, Devon/Census
1881/William Sharwood/Barman/23/Rotherhithe, Surrey/Census
1881/Ellen Turner/General Servant/19/Kent/Census

1882/William Hammett/../../../Post Office Directory ****

1884/William Hammett/../../../Post Office Directory ****

1891/Arthur John Millington/../../../Post Office Directory ****

1891/William G Embleton/Head Licensed Victualler/41/Stepney London/Census ***
1891/Henrietta Embleton/Sister/40/Stepney London/Census
1891/George Thorp/Servant Barman/35/Stepney London/Census

1895/William Cooper Robertson/../../../Post Office Directory ****

1899/William Thomas Pogson/../../../Post Office Directory ****

My great grandfathers brother, Charles Dwyer, was a licensed victualler in two pubs in South London. He was previously at the Black Eagle. *

1901/Charles Dwyer/../../../Birth certificate of son William Edward Dwyer 1900 and the 1901 census   *

1901/Chas Dwyer/Licensed Victualler/31/Bermondsey, London/Census *
1901/Emma Dwyer/Wife/31/Stepney, London/Census
1901/Chas Dwyer/Son/10/Bermondsey, London/Census
1901/Harry Dwyer/Son/8/Bermondsey, London/Census
1901/Lillian Dwyer/Daughter/6/Deptford, London/Census
1901/Maud Dwyer/Daughter/4/Camberwell, London/Census
1901/Wm Dwyer/Son/2 months/Bermondsey, London/Census
1901/Harry Gale/Potman/19/Bermondsey, London/Census
1901/Sis Cannon/Domestic Servant/20/Stepney, London/Census

By 1907, Charles Dwyer is at the Horns, 1 Crucifix Lane. *

1910/Robert Wilson/../../../Post Office Directory ****

1915/Robert Eaton/../../../Post Office Directory ****

1921/Chas Wm Probets/../../../Post Office Directory ****

1934/Ernest Henry Pipkin/../../../Kellys Directory ****

1938/Ernest Henry Pipkin/../../../Post Office Directory ****

My parents (licensee Sydney Leonard Jackson) ran it in 1957-1960 when it was owned by Courage and Barclay.
The b & w picture was taken for a business cards which they produced at the time. I revisited the area about 10 years later to find that it had been demolished. He was later the licensee at the Victory, Little Walden Road, Saffron Walden. **

1957 - 1960/Sydney Leonard Jackson/../../../.. **
